Default NASA 944 Spec Putnam Enduro & Race Report w/video





The 944 Spec Series enjoyed an extended weekend, starting with 5 entries & 10 racers in Friday nights endurance race. Outside of a dropped drain plug in the Agran/Graber entry, the rest of the cars successfully completed the 3 hour enduro. The Bennington Motorsports sponsored entry of Eric Kuhns and Ray Freundt had some early race excitement with a flat tire in the recon laps. Some quick pit work, and an impact gun borrwoed from a generous CMC team allowed this team to qucikly get back in the race, and move through the field from last place to an overall win. In celebration of this achievement, Nick Miller from Benninton Motorsports came up with a traveling "enduro spanker" award - an oversized paddle to be signed by each winning enduro team through the NASA Midwest endurance series. The challenge for future enduros has been laid down! Kudos to Jon and Ben Wilson for completing their first race with NASA Midwest in the BENMS rental car. The teams of Anhil Blazquez/Michael Palmer, and Micheal Dalton/Tim Blythe also finished in the top 1/2 of the field, rounding out an impressive display of racing for the 944 Spec gang.

All cars were back up running for the weekend's races. Kuhns moved out to an early lead in the rainy conditions, but Freundt moved through the field in traffic to take the win in the BEMNS rental car he took over for the weekend after it's successful enduro stint with the Wilsons. Anhil Blazquez was less than a second off the pace in changing conditions to take his first podium of the season. Series newcomers Neal Agran, Sudir Chhikara, and Michael Dalton enjoyed some clean, close racing further back in the pack to finish in that order. Despite the wet conditions, there were no incidents, and everyone finished smiling.

Sunday also dawned to some uncertain weather, but racetime arrived dry, and with the grid inverted Chikkara had the pole to start the race. With good starts Kuhns, Agran & Freundt were soon battling for the lead, Kuhns got by Agran, the went on to run down Freundt, making two passes on the open track, and Freundt getting back by in traffic. Lots of high speed, side by side racing, and tire-punishing out-braking maneuvers made for an exciting, but clean race between the two racers (video below). In the end, Kuhns prevailed this time. Neal Agran followed. Blazquez was on pace until he had to pit to put back up a loose window net - sometimes it's the little things! Dalton edged out Chikkara to round out the field, both with clean racing. Welcome also to Yuliang (Krystar on the forums) who came out for HPDE in his newly resurrected 944.

Video of the 1st 10" of the Sunday race here (some good racing) http://vimeo.com/11940639

The 944 Spec Drivers leave Putnam with each of the drivers taking a share of nearly $700 in contingencies for the weekend, as well as free food & beverages all weekend provided by series sponsor Bennington Motorsports. The series would also like to thank A Part Above, who provided the "hard luck" award to Neal Agran for the second weekend in a row - maybe he can get a more reliable drain plug among his winnings from the Porsche used parts specialist. Finally, 944 Spec welcomes new series sponsor Apex Performance, who is offerring a generous discount to 944 Spec racers starting this year.
